On Monday, the bay was slick calm but when I went out of the pass, the seas were very sloppy, white caps on the shoals. rough surf, big swells, most likely due to the hurricaine that went ashore in Texas. I dont remember ever encountering such a difference in conditions, so had to cancel my offshore trip. The Bay conditions fooled me.

Can anyone give me a report of how it was offshore Wednesday, yesterday???

Things change on a daily basis.  Do not rely on a report from the past.  Check the forecast and monitor the buoy info.

it was rolly in the morning really not to bad once you got away from the pass.  around noon it wasnt bad at all.  the afternoon ride back home hurt.  it was choppy 3 feet and we were going right into them.  could only do about 15 mph. slow going.  like telum piscis said always keep a eye on the bouy reports, but also remember it can change out there in a minute.
